INDIANA, PA – After leading the Pennsylvania State Athletic Conference in RBI and boasting an impressive 3.94 cumulative grade point average, shortstop
Stefanie McCoy (New Paris/Chestnut Ridge) has been named to the 2014 Capital One CoSIDA Academic All-District Team.
The junior boasted the third highest GPA of the 12 players to make the list, composed of schools from the Central Intercollegiate Athletic Association (CIAA), the Mountain East and the PSAC. McCoy is currently studying exercise science.
This is the first Academic All-District honor for McCoy who started in all 47 games for the Crimson Hawks this season. Her .371 average is good for second on the team and 16
th in the conference. She led IUP with 16 doubles, recording 56 hits, one triple, three homeruns and a PSAC-leading 41 RBI. A perfect 11-of-11 stealing bases, she recorded a .550 slugging percentage and .438 on base percentage.
After being knocked out of the conference tournament by eventual champion California (PA), the Crimson Hawks have earned the chance to continue their season, competing in the NCAA Atlantic Regional and will head to site two host Shippensburg this weekend.
A double elimination tournament, IUP will kick things off taking on the Red Raiders of Shippensburg Friday at 2:30 p.m. The winner of that game will move on to play the winner of the West Virginia Wesleyan vs. Mansfield game at 11 a.m. on May 10, while the loser will face the loser of the West Virginia Wesleyan vs. Mansfield game at 1:30 p.m. on May 10.
